Some residents living near Lower Hutt's Seaview Wastewater Treatment Plant are not convinced work to prevent bad odours has been successful. Just before Christmas, work was carried out on a bio-filter ahead of schedule after a flood of complaints from nearby residents. But as Nick James reports some locals still have issues with the air quality.
